Output a5b8204d52e9906ecdd60e04822125425eb9ef16dcb75c63b81fa2b77136363c:1

value
8667147
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5df8a345b104bc48e1516dcf6b0a3be9aef178e OP_EQUAL
address
3JGg25zemv6X4LWY22e5eSQ2iH4i1cgWPa
transaction
a5b8204d52e9906ecdd60e04822125425eb9ef16dcb75c63b81fa2b77136363c
confirmations
256802
spent
true